The ST62T55CB6 is a microcontroller belonging to the ST6 family of 8-bit microcontrollers. This entry provides an overview of the product, including its category, use, characteristics, packaging, specifications, pin configuration, functional features, advantages and disadvantages, working principles, application field plans, and alternative models.
The ST62T55CB6 has a total of 20 pins, including power supply, I/O ports, communication interfaces, and other essential connections. A detailed pinout diagram can be found in the product datasheet.
The ST62T55CB6 operates on an 8-bit ST6 core, executing instructions from its Flash memory and utilizing its integrated peripherals to control and process data in embedded systems. It communicates with external devices through its I/O ports and communication interfaces, providing the necessary functionality for embedded control applications.
The ST62T55CB6 is suitable for a wide range of embedded control applications, including: - Home appliances - Industrial automation - Automotive systems - Consumer electronics - Medical devices
In conclusion, the ST62T55CB6 microcontroller offers a balance of performance and power efficiency, making it suitable for various embedded control applications. Its integrated peripherals, flexible I/O configuration, and low power modes contribute to its versatility and reliability in diverse application fields.
